古代一里多少米?一里古今差异解析
时间:2026-01-13 12:25:30 164浏览 收藏
IT行业相对于一般传统行业,发展更新速度更快,一旦停止了学习,很快就会被行业所淘汰。所以我们需要踏踏实实的不断学习,精进自己的技术,尤其是初学者。今天golang学习网给大家整理了《古代一里等于多少米?一里古今差异揭秘》,聊聊,我们一起来看看吧!
古代“里”长度随朝代变化:周秦汉约415.8米,清光绪为576米,1929年后法定为500米;《山海经》等先秦文献中约415–498米;与英里、海里无关联。

如果您查阅古籍或研究历史地理时遇到“一里”这一长度单位,却发现不同文献中所载里程差异明显,则很可能是由于古代“里”的标准随朝代更迭而多次变更。以下是关于古代一里长度演变的详细说明:
一、周秦汉时期的一里
周秦汉时期采用“三百步为一里”的制度,其中步长依朝代略有差异:周制以八尺为一步,秦制以六尺为一步;而当时一尺约合现代0.231米,据此推算,一步约等于0.231米 × 6(或8)≈1.386米(秦)或1.848米(周),再乘以300步,最终得出一里约为415.8米。该数值在《汉书·食货志》及清代考据文献中均有印证。
二、清光绪年间的一里
清光绪时期重新厘定度量衡,改行“五尺为一步,两步为一丈,一百八十丈为一里”,此时一尺定为0.32米,故一步为1.6米,一丈为3.2米,一里即180 × 3.2 = 576米。这一标准在晚清官方地图、驿站里程记录及海关档案中广泛使用。
三、1929年后的现代市里
1929年民国政府颁布《度量衡法》,正式将“一里”定义为“一市里”,统一规定为500米,与国际单位制中的公里形成简洁换算关系(1公里 = 2市里)。自此,“一里”不再随地域或朝代浮动,成为固定值。当前中国大陆所有法定出版物、道路标识及教育教材中所用“里”,均指500米。
四、《山海经》等早期文献中的“里”
对于《山海经》《尚书》等先秦典籍中出现的“里”,学界尚未形成完全统一的实测标准,但主流观点认为其仍属周秦体系范畴,应接近415–498米区间。有少数推测称其“一里仅75米”,此说缺乏出土度量器物与步距考古证据支持,被多数计量史学者视为明显偏离人体步幅常理的误读。
五、古代“里”与英里、海里的本质区别
中国古代“里”是基于农耕社会步测与田亩制度形成的本土长度单位,与西方源于罗马“mille passus”(千步)的英里(≈1609.344米)及航海用的海里(≈1852米)无历史渊源或换算关联。三者单位起源、定义逻辑与适用场景均截然不同,不可混用或等同视之。需特别注意:一里不等于一英里,也不等于一海里。
以上就是本文的全部内容了,是否有顺利帮助你解决问题?若是能给你带来学习上的帮助,请大家多多支持golang学习网!更多关于文章的相关知识,也可关注golang学习网公众号。
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
501 收藏
-
296 收藏
-
189 收藏
-
379 收藏
-
469 收藏
-
417 收藏
-
470 收藏
-
132 收藏
-
277 收藏
-
493 收藏
-
401 收藏
-
276 收藏
-
333 收藏
-
- 前端进阶之JavaScript设计模式
- 设计模式是开发人员在软件开发过程中面临一般问题时的解决方案,代表了最佳的实践。本课程的主打内容包括JS常见设计模式以及具体应用场景,打造一站式知识长龙服务,适合有JS基础的同学学习。
- 立即学习 543次学习
-
- GO语言核心编程课程
- 本课程采用真实案例,全面具体可落地,从理论到实践,一步一步将GO核心编程技术、编程思想、底层实现融会贯通,使学习者贴近时代脉搏,做IT互联网时代的弄潮儿。
- 立即学习 516次学习
-
- 简单聊聊mysql8与网络通信
- 如有问题加微信:Le-studyg;在课程中,我们将首先介绍MySQL8的新特性,包括性能优化、安全增强、新数据类型等,帮助学生快速熟悉MySQL8的最新功能。接着,我们将深入解析MySQL的网络通信机制,包括协议、连接管理、数据传输等,让
- 立即学习 500次学习
-
- JavaScript正则表达式基础与实战
- 在任何一门编程语言中,正则表达式,都是一项重要的知识,它提供了高效的字符串匹配与捕获机制,可以极大的简化程序设计。
- 立即学习 487次学习
-
- 从零制作响应式网站—Grid布局
- 本系列教程将展示从零制作一个假想的网络科技公司官网,分为导航,轮播,关于我们,成功案例,服务流程,团队介绍,数据部分,公司动态,底部信息等内容区块。网站整体采用CSSGrid布局,支持响应式,有流畅过渡和展现动画。
- 立即学习 485次学习